Ahmedabad (Gujarat): Commencing his two-day visit to India, British Prime Minister Boris Johnson landed in Gujarat's Ahmedabad on Thursday. The UK PM was welcomed by Gujarat Chief Minister Bhupendra Patel. With his visit to India, the UK PM is expected to give a fresh push to the proposed free trade agreement, boost cooperation in the Indo-Pacific and enhance defence ties.

A major focus of Johnson's visit is - talks with Prime Minister Narendra Modi, which will include discussions on bilateral issues, the situation in the Indo-Pacific, enhancing defence ties and more. Moreover, ahead of the British PM's visit, the UK had said that it would not look to "lecture" India over its neutral stance in the UN on the Russia-Ukraine war or India's decision to increase Russian oil imports. In Gujarat, Johnson is expected to announce new science, health and technology projects, as well as major investments in key industries in the United Kingdom and India. The British Prime Minister will then travel to New Delhi to meet Prime Minister Narendra Modi on Friday (22nd April). "The leaders will hold in-depth talks on the UK and India's strategic defence, diplomatic and economic partnership, aimed at bolstering our close partnership and stepping up security cooperation in the Indo-Pacific," the statement from the UK read.
